Output 89670313b74e585ca270dbfcbbf627abe4e54aa252dc5b17e0d175a3786a8444:63

value
351417
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4617eb6b00c9db1988396dc460ce369acbad8b5b OP_EQUALVERIFY OP_CHECKSIG
address
17PcxPgvJiW6LjjxvJECPx2PrSDjU4naJK
transaction
89670313b74e585ca270dbfcbbf627abe4e54aa252dc5b17e0d175a3786a8444
spent
true